I have been training at Kui De Tang since 2013 and plan to continue for many years to come. As a new student I remember being welcomed into the class by Mr Rodriguez and my fellow students. Very soon after joining, I came to appreciate the depth and detail of the teaching compared to my previous martial arts studies. Some aspects of the initial training can be tough but this is for good reason - to build a strong foundation for your continuing development. My son and daughter have been training at Kui De Tang in the Children's classes with Lizzie since 2014. It is great to see how much they developed and grown over the last 5 years of study. We also enjoy representing the school at public events; especially Lion Dances and Kung Fu demonstrations during Chinese New Year celebrations. Our continuing study at the Kui De Tang Centre says a huge amount about the knowledge, ability and dedication of Mr Rodriguez and Lizzie towards preserving and sharing traditional Praying Mantis Kung Fu.
